COSMETIC PIF: What is and why it is important.

PIF and Safety Assessment fulfills a fundamental regulatory obligation, forming the basis for electronic notification via the CPNP (Cosmetic Products Notification Portal) portal.

The adoption of the new European regulation (CE) n.1223 / 2009 requires the replacement of the old “Technical dossier” (Directive 76/768 / EEC in abrogation) with a new more structured document that takes the name of Product Information File (PIF).

This is mandatory for each product included in the definition of cosmetic product to be positioned in the market of the European Community. PIF must be written in the language of the country where the product is marketed and must contain the following 5 types of information:

1. Description of the product (Article 11.2.a);

2. Safety Evaluation of the Cosmetic Product (Article 11.2.b);

3. Manufacturing method and declaration of conformity with the GMP (Article 11.2.c);

4. Proof of the effects attributed to the product (Article 11.2.d);

5. Data relating to animal testing (Article 11.2.e).

The Cosmetic Product Safety Report is enormously important. It gathers technical and toxicological information concerning the finished cosmetic product, its ingredients, as well as the primary packaging material. In fact, Safety Assessment must be drawn by a specialized technician with a suitable curriculum, as stated by Regulation 1223/2009 / EC,.

In fact, according to the new Regulation 1223/2009 / EC on cosmetic products, the European Union requires since 2013 that notifications related to cosmetic products must be be conveyed exclusively through a centralized electronic platform, namely the Cosmetic Products Notification Portal CPNP . This system makes possible to identify every single product and all the data related concerning product destination and composition.
